The fight over the future of renters’ rights in Chicago is heating up, as supporters of a proposal put forth by Mayor Brandon Johnson are blasting a competing measure as the “Chicago landlord’s big, beautiful bill.” Meanwhile, four Logan Square residents have filed the first lawsuit linked to the city’s tenants right pilot program, accusing their a landlord, his realtor and a brokerage company of running afoul of a Northwest Side anti-gentrification law. Reporters Melody Mercado and Ariel Parrella break it all down on today's podcast.
